Technical Specifications

Side-by-side comparison of GeForce GTX Titan and Radeon RX 7600

NVIDIA

GeForce GTX Titan

The GeForce GTX Titan is manufactured by NVIDIA. It was released in February 19 2013. It features the Kepler architecture. The core clock ranges from 837 MHz to 876 MHz. It has 2688 shading units. The thermal design power (TDP) is 250W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 8,181 points. Launch price was $999.

AMD

Radeon RX 7600

The Radeon RX 7600 is manufactured by AMD. It was released in May 24 2023. It features the RDNA 3.0 architecture. The core clock ranges from 1720 MHz to 2655 MHz. It has 2048 shading units. The thermal design power (TDP) is 165W. Manufactured using 6 nm process technology. It features 32 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 16,581 points. Launch price was $269.

Graphics Performance

In G3D Mark, the GeForce GTX Titan scores 8,181 versus the Radeon RX 7600's 16,581 — the Radeon RX 7600 leads by 102.7%. The GeForce GTX Titan is built on Kepler while the Radeon RX 7600 uses RDNA 3.0, both on 28 nm vs 6 nm. Shader units: 2,688 (GeForce GTX Titan) vs 2,048 (Radeon RX 7600). Raw compute: 4.709 TFLOPS (GeForce GTX Titan) vs 21.75 TFLOPS (Radeon RX 7600). Boost clocks: 876 MHz vs 2655 MHz.

Video Memory (VRAM)

The GeForce GTX Titan comes with 6 GB of VRAM, while the Radeon RX 7600 has 8 GB. The Radeon RX 7600 offers 33.3% more capacity, crucial for higher resolutions and texture-heavy games. Bus width: 384-bit vs 128-bit. L2 Cache: 1.5 MB (GeForce GTX Titan) vs 2 MB (Radeon RX 7600) — the Radeon RX 7600 has significantly larger on-die cache to reduce VRAM reliance.

Media & Encoding

Hardware encoder: NVENC 1st gen (GeForce GTX Titan) vs VCN 4.0 (Radeon RX 7600). Decoder: NVDEC 1st gen vs VCN 4.0. Supported codecs: H.264,MPEG-2,VC-1 (GeForce GTX Titan) vs MPEG-2,H.264,HEVC,VP9,AV1 (Radeon RX 7600).

Power & Dimensions

The GeForce GTX Titan draws 250W versus the Radeon RX 7600's 165W — a 41% difference. The Radeon RX 7600 is more power-efficient. Recommended PSU: 600W (GeForce GTX Titan) vs 550W (Radeon RX 7600). Power connectors: 6-pin + 8-pin vs 8-pin. Card length: 267mm vs 240mm, occupying 2 vs 2 slots. Typical load temperature: 80°C vs 75°C.
